回溯法之八皇后问题

八皇后问题就是在一个8*8的棋盘上任何两列的行、列、对角线上都不容许有其余元素,问在棋盘上放8个棋子共有多少种放法?数组 题目不难,想必不少人都有解决思路。可是你的解决思路是最简的吗?spa 假如第一行放一个那么第二行有7种放法,而后第3行又有6种放法,以此类推,共有8!=40320个。code 递归都会写,关键是判断条件,如何简化判断。递归 int tot = 0; int c[100]; vo
相关文章
相关标签/搜索